{{{matrix(1,3,abs(4-5x),""<="",9)}}}

Rewrite without absolute values:

{{{matrix(1,5,-9,""<="",4-5x,""<="",9)}}}

Solve for x in the middle:

Add -4 to all three sides:

{{{matrix(1,5,-9-4,""<="",4-5x-4,""<="",9-4)}}}

{{{matrix(1,5,-13,""<="",-5x,""<="",5)}}}

Divide through by -5, which reverse the inequalities:

{{{matrix(1,5,(-13)/(-5),"">="",(-5x)/(-5),"">="",(5)/(-5))}}}

{{{matrix(1,5,13/5,"">="",x,"">="",-1)}}}

Rewrite the inequality using ≤

{{{matrix(1,5,-1,""<="",x,""<="",13/5)}}}

In interval notation, that is written:

{{{matrix(1,5, "[", -1, "," , 13/5,"]")}}}

{{{matrix(1,3,abs(3x+1),"">"",8)}}}

Rewrite without absolute values:

{{{matrix(1,9,3x+1,""<"",-8,"",OR,"",3x+1,"">"",8)}}}

Solve each part for x.  Add -1 to all sides

{{{matrix(1,9,3x+1-1,""<"",-8-1,"",OR,"",3x+1-1,"">"",8-1)}}}

{{{matrix(1,9,3x,""<"",-9,"",OR,"",3x,"">"",7)}}}

Divide all sides by 3

{{{matrix(1,9,3x/3,""<"",-9/3,"",OR,"",3x/3,"">"",7/3)}}}

{{{matrix(1,9,x,""<"",-3,"",OR,"",x,"">"",7/3)}}}

In interval notation that's:

{{{(matrix(1,3,-infinity^"",",",-3^""))}}}{{{U}}}{{{(matrix(1,3,7/3,",",infinity))}}}
